Ja Morant’s Unexpected Decline Shakes NBA Community

At just 26 years old, Ja Morant finds himself at a crossroads that few anticipated. Two years after his second consecutive All-Star selection, the narrative surrounding the young star has shifted dramatically. Once heralded as a top-three point guard in the league, Morant’s current standing raises the question: have we already witnessed the pinnacle of his career?

Historic Achievements and Current Struggles

In 2022, Morant made history by leading all guards in interior scoring, a feat not accomplished by any player in a quarter of a century. His blend of athleticism and finesse made him a standout, capturing the attention of fans and analysts alike. However, a combination of suspensions and injuries has since clouded his potential, leaving many to debate his place among the elite point guards in the league today. Most observers would argue that he no longer ranks within the top ten.

This perception shift is underpinned by a concerning trend: Morant has played in just 69 games over the past three seasons. Each absence has taken its toll on his performance and reputation, with a noticeable decline in production following each suspension.

Changing Game Style and Performance Metrics

On the Hoop Collective podcast, Tim MacMahon delved into the stylistic changes in Morant’s game since returning from his most recent injury. The difference is stark.

“Listen, my GPA was 2.3,” MacMahon noted, humorously illustrating the drastic change in Morant’s shot selection. “That’s more than the attempts Ja Morant had in the restricted area tonight out of 18 field goals.”

Historically, Morant thrived in the paint, with nearly 53 percent of his field goal attempts during his All-Star years coming from the restricted area. In contrast, this season, that figure has plummeted to less than 30 percent. The shift raises eyebrows and concerns, reminiscent of the trajectory of Derrick Rose during his injury-riddled years.
